Transaction 34f2a76d903af15477283f98e22809d4a4aa9b5796feab05e55099e82ab32e14
2 Input
2 Outputs
- 34f2a76d903af15477283f98e22809d4a4aa9b5796feab05e55099e82ab32e14:0
- 34f2a76d903af15477283f98e22809d4a4aa9b5796feab05e55099e82ab32e14:1
value 220504
address 1HxcAyPL1XX3FBH8djjVi6PbURnWzAMjFZ
value 1961500
address 194hoN3RaNqrieFXsPqspzrM1x1C95w47F